Bopomofo — also called zhuyin fuhao (注音符號) — is the phonetic alphabet used to teach Mandarin pronunciation in Taiwan. It has 37 symbols and 5 tones, uses no Latin letters at all, and most learners can read the whole system within a few hours.

Why learn zhuyin instead of pinyin?

Pinyin reuses the Latin alphabet, so your native reading habits fight you the whole way. Zhuyin has no such baggage — a symbol means one sound, and only that sound.

Zhuyin compared with pinyin
Zhuyin (ㄅㄆㄇㄈ)Pinyin
Symbols used37 purpose-built symbols26 Latin letters, reused
Interference from EnglishNone — the shapes are new to youConstant: q, x, c and zh rarely sound how they look
One symbol, one soundAlwaysNo — i in shi, si and li are three different vowels
Where it is usedTaiwan: schools, dictionaries, children's booksMainland China, and most textbooks abroad
Typing ChineseStandard IME in TaiwanStandard IME elsewhere
Time to learnA few hoursMinutes to read, months to unlearn the habits

If you are learning Taiwanese Mandarin, reading children's books, or want pronunciation that does not drift back towards English, zhuyin is worth the afternoon it costs you.

Common questions

What is bopomofo?
Bopomofo is the phonetic alphabet used to teach Mandarin pronunciation in Taiwan. Its formal name is zhuyin fuhao (注音符號), and the nickname comes from its first four symbols: ㄅ, ㄆ, ㄇ, ㄈ. It has 37 symbols and 5 tones.
How long does it take to learn bopomofo?
Most adult learners can recognise all 37 symbols in two to four hours, and read fluently within a week of light practice. It is a small, closed system — there is nothing like the thousands of characters you face with hanzi.
Is bopomofo the same as zhuyin?
Yes. Zhuyin, zhuyin fuhao, 注音, ㄅㄆㄇㄈ and bopomofo all refer to the same 37-symbol system. Zhuyin fuhao is the formal name; bopomofo is how it is usually said in English.
Should I learn zhuyin or pinyin?
Learn zhuyin if you are studying Taiwanese Mandarin, reading Taiwanese children's books, or want to stop your English reading habits leaking into your pronunciation. Learn pinyin if you are focused on mainland China. Many learners end up reading both.
